The first step in any water damage state of affairs is to ensure security. Before trying any restoration, ensure the electrical energy within the affected space is turned off. Standing water can conduct electrical energy, elevating the chance of shock. Don’t neglect to put on protecting gear similar to gloves and boots to keep away from any contaminants that might be lurking in the water.


Once safety is assured, assess the level of damage. Identify the source of the water and address it to prevent additional intrusions. If it’s a plumbing problem, turn off the water supply to the affected area. If flooding is the problem, attempts must be made to divert the water away from the property; nonetheless, this would possibly require skilled assistance depending on the severity.

After addressing the quick issues, it’s time to start eradicating standing water. A wet/dry vacuum is a helpful gizmo for this objective, as it could efficiently extract water from floors and carpets. If the water is 2 inches or deeper, it’s advisable to use a submersible pump, which can rapidly take away massive quantities of water.


Once the main water is removed, move on to drying items and areas totally. Open home windows and doorways to increase airflow. If possible, set up followers to expedite the drying process. Dehumidifiers can additionally be a useful resource, as they remove extra moisture from the air, successfully preventing mold growth.


Inspect all items impacted by water damage. Some objects may be salvageable, while others are not. For furnishings made from strong wood, drying it slowly could prevent cracking. Items like upholstered furnishings may have to be professionally cleaned, so contemplate reaching out to specialists. If you discover gadgets that are too broken to keep away from wasting, discard them promptly to stop further issues.

Walls and ceilings affected by water will likely need close inspection. For drywall, particularly whether it is utterly saturated, slicing out and replacing the damaged sections is usually needed. Use a utility knife to cut out the affected area, and ensure that any insulation inside the wall can be dry.


Mold can turn into a major concern following water damage. To prevent mold development, it’s essential to dry out areas utterly within 24-48 hours. If visible mold is current, it could require specialised cleansing products or even professional remediation. For minor points, a combination of vinegar and water is usually effective.

Pipes, ceiling tiles, and baseboards may also require attention. Check for signs of mold or mildew, as these can indicate lingering moisture. Hose down and disinfect surfaces to scale back any remaining micro organism or pathogens.


The restoration process typically contains discovering methods to prevent future incidents. Inspect your roof for missing shingles or damage. Clean gutters regularly to ensure water can circulate away from the inspiration. If needed, spend cash on repair options that may mitigate risks associated to flooding and water ingress.


It may be useful to create an emergency response plan earlier than water damage happens. This could embody a listing of dependable contractors, insurance coverage data, and a list of essential objects to guard. Being ready can significantly scale back recovery time when incidents arise.

How can I effectively dry out a room that has experienced water damage?


Open windows and doorways to advertise airflow. Use followers and dehumidifiers to speed up the drying process. Remove soaked carpets, rugs, or furniture to prevent mold and mildew from growing.

How can I assess whether or not my drywall is salvageable?


Check for signs of water damage like paint effervescent or sagging. If the drywall feels delicate, crumbles simply, or reveals mold progress, it ought to be removed and replaced to make sure security and restore structural integrity.

How do I determine if I want to switch my flooring after water damage?


Assess the flooring material. Hardwood flooring may warp but may be salvaged if dried quickly. Carpets usually have to be replaced, particularly if soaked for over 48 hours. Always verify for mold and structural integrity before deciding.
